PDF download PDF 다운로드 PDF download PDF 다운로드

이 위키하우 글에서는 리눅스의 터미널 앱을 사용해서 텍스트 파일을 만드는 법을 가르쳐 드립니다. 파일을 만든 후엔 리눅스에 내장된 텍스트 에디터로 파일을 편집할 수 있습니다.

파트 1
파트 1 의 4:

터미널 열기

PDF download PDF 다운로드
  1. 메뉴 를 클릭한 뒤에 터미널 앱을 찾으세요. 검은 박스에 ">_" 라고 쓰인 아이콘을 클릭하시면 됩니다. 보통 메뉴창의 좌측 바에서 터미널을 찾을 수 있습니다.
    • 메뉴 상단의 검색 바를 클릭해서 terminal 를 입력한 후 검색해도 됩니다.
    • 대부분의 리눅스 배포판은 Ctrl + Alt + T 를 누르면 터미널을 열어줍니다.
  2. 터미널이 홈 디렉토리에서 열리지만, ls 명령어를 사용하면 현 디렉토리의 모든 폴더를 표시합니다. 선택한 디렉토리에서 텍스트 파일을 만들고 싶다면 현재 디렉토리를 바꿔야겠죠.
  3. ls 명령어로 표시된 디렉토리들(예) "Desktop")은 모두 갈 수 있습니다.
    • 현 디렉토리 밖에서 파일을 만들고 편집할 수도 있지만 심각한 문제를 야기할 수도 있습니다. 정말 그러고 싶다면 ls / 명령을 이용해 루트 디렉토리를 살펴 보세요. 그리고 텍스트 에디터를 열 때는 sudo 를 앞에 입력해야 합니다. 이후에 좀 더 설명하겠습니다.
  4. 를 입력하세요. "directory"를 가고 싶은 디렉토리 이름으로 바꾸셔야 합니다. 이 커맨드는 현재 디렉토리에서 입력한 디렉토리로 터미널을 이동시켜줍니다.
    • 예를 들어, 데스크톱 디렉토리로 가려면 cd Desktop 를 입력하면 됩니다.
    • 선택한 디렉토리 내의 특정 폴더에 텍스트를 만들고 싶다면 디렉토리 이름 뒤 “/”를 입력한 후 폴더 이름을 입력하면 됩니다. 예를 들어 문서 디렉토리의 "Misc"로 가려면 cd Documents/Misc 을 입력하세요.
  5. 를 누르세요. 누르면 명령을 실행하며 터미널의 현재 디렉토리를 홈 디렉토리에서 입력한 디렉토리로 바꿔 줍니다.
  6. 손쉽게 간단한 텍스트 파일 만들기 를 할 수도 있고, Vim 혹은 Emacs 를 사용해 복잡한 파일을 만들고 편집할 수 있습니다. 텍스트 파일을 만들고자 하는 위치로 왔으니까, 실제로 만들어 봐야죠.
    광고
파트 2
파트 2 의 4:

간단한 텍스트 파일 만들기

PDF download PDF 다운로드
  1. "filename"을 원하는 텍스트 파일 이름으로 바꾸면 됩니다(예) "sample").
    • 예를 들어, "kitty"라는 이름의 파일을 만들고 싶다면, cat > kitty.txt 를 입력하면 되겠죠.
  2. 를 누르세요. 현재 디렉토리에 설정한 이름으로 새로운 텍스트 파일을 생성하게 됩니다. 터미널의 빈 줄에 커서가 옮겨질 것입니다.
  3. 여느 텍스트 파일에 입력하듯이 간단히 입력하면 됩니다. 현재 줄을 저장하고 다음 줄로 넘어가고 싶으면 Enter 를 누르세요.
    • 텍스트 파일의 디렉토리가 열려 있다면 텍스트 파일을 더블클릭해도 됩니다..
  4. 를 누르세요. 이 명령은 작업물을 저장하고 터미널 명령어로 복귀하게 되며, 명령어를 입력할 수 있게 됩니다. [1]
  5. "filename" 을 텍스트 파일명으로 바꾸세요. 이 명령은 파일을 찾아 주며 디렉토리에 잘 생성되었나 확인할 수 있습니다. [2]
    • 예를 들어 "textfile"이라는 이름의 파일을 열려면, ls -l textfile.txt 를 입력하면 됩니다.
    • 이 명령어의 철자는 소문자 "L"이지, 대문자 "i"가 아닙니다.
  6. 를 누르세요. 다음 줄에 파일의 시간, 날짜, 이름을 표시하게 되며, 파일이 선택된 디렉토리에 생성되었으며 저장되었음을 확인할 수 있습니다.
    광고
파트 3
파트 3 의 4:

Vim 사용하기

PDF download PDF 다운로드
  1. "vi"를 입력하면 Vim으로 텍스트를 편집하겠다는 뜻입니다."filename"을 원하는 텍스트 파일 이름으로 바꾸면 됩니다.
    • "tamins"라고 이름짓고 싶다면, vi tamins.txt 라고 입력하면 됩니다.
    • 현재 디렉토리에 같은 이름의 파일이 있다면 이 명령어는 그 파일을 열 것입니다.
  2. 를 누르세요. 새 파일을 만들고 Vim 편집기로 열 것입니다. 각 줄에 물결(~)표시가 있는 빈 터미널 창이 뜰 것이고, 그 창 아래에 텍스트 파일명이 보일 것입니다.
  3. 열린 문서를 “삽입” 모드로 변경하며 마음껏 텍스트를 입력할 수 있습니다.
    • I 키를 누르면 창의 아래쪽에 -- INSERT -- 가 표시되는 것이 보일 겁니다.
  4. 현재 줄을 저장하고 다음 줄로 넘어가려면 Enter 를 누르세요.
  5. 키를 누르세요. 보통 키보드의 상단 좌측 모퉁이에 위치해 있습니다. 키를 누르면 Vim을 “명령” 모드로 전환합니다.
    • 창의 아래쪽에 커서가 뜨는 것이 보일 겁니다.
  6. 이 명령어는 현재 상태로 문서를 저장합니다.
  7. Vim을 종료하고 터미널의 원래 인터페이스로 복귀합니다. 작성한 텍스트 파일은 선택한 위치에 있습니다.
    • ls 를 터미널에 입력한 후 Enter 를 눌러 파일의 이름을 확인하여 파일을 찾을 수 있습니다.
    • :wq 를 입력해 한 명령어로 저장하고 종료할 수 있습니다.
  8. 파일을 생성할 때에 했던 것처럼, vi filename.txt 를 터미널에 입력하고 실행해 파일을 열 수 있습니다. 이번에 파일을 열면 작성한 결과물이 보일 것입니다.
    광고
파트 4
파트 4 의 4:

Emacs 사용하기

PDF download PDF 다운로드
  1. 를 터미널에 입력하세요. "filename"을 원하는 파일 이름으로 바꾸면 됩니다.
  2. 를 누르세요. 파일 이름이 현재 디렉토리에 이미 존재하지만 않으면 이 명령어는 새 텍스트 파일을 Emacs 편집기로 열어줍니다.
    • 예를 들어 “newfile”이라는 파일을 열고 싶다면 emacs newfile.txt 을 입력하면 됩니다.
    • 이미 존재하는 파일 이름을 입력했다면 이 명령어는 그 파일을 열 것입니다.
  3. Emacs는 수천 가지의 강력한 명령어가 있어 문서를 살펴보고, 관련 문서나 도움말을 보게 해 주며, 문서를 편집하고 코드를 이해하게 해 줍니다. 이 명령어에는 두 종류가 있습니다, 바로 제어 명령어와 메타 명령어입니다.
    • 제어 명령어는 C-<알파벳>과 같은 형식으로 쓰여집니다. 제어 명령어를 실행하기 위해서는 Ctrl 키를 누른 채 특정한 알파벳의 키를 동시에 누르면 됩니다(예) Ctrl A ).
    • 메타 (혹은 외부 ) 명령어는 M-<알파벳>이나 ESC <알파벳>과 같은 형식으로 작성됩니다. "M"은 컴퓨터의 Alt 키나, 없는 경우에는 Esc 키를 의미합니다.
    • C-a b (혹은 M-a b )와 같이 작성된 명령어는 Ctrl (혹은 Alt 혹은 Esc )키와 첫 번째 키(예) a )를 같이 누르고, 두 키에서 손을 뗀 후 바로 두 번째 키를 눌러야 합니다(예) b ).
  4. 현재 줄을 저장하고 다음 줄로 넘어가려면 Enter 를 누르세요.
  5. 를 누르세요, 그리고 S 를 누르세요. 파일이 저장됩니다.
  6. 를 누르세요, 그리고 Ctrl + C 를 누르세요. Emacs 텍스트 편집기를 종료하고 터미널의 현재 디렉토리로 돌아가게 됩니다. 텍스트 파일이 현 디렉토리에 선택한 이름대로 저장되어있을 겁니다.
  7. 파일이 존재하는 디렉토리에 있다면 Emacs로 텍스트 파일을 열 수 있습니다. 연 후에는 원하는 대로 파일을 편집할 수 있습니다.
    광고

  • Vim은 보통 리눅스의 배포판 대부분에서 사용 가능하지만 Emacs는 좀 더 완성형 편집기이기 때문에 초심자가 좀 더 쉽게 쓸 수 있습니다.
  • Ctrl + H 를 누른 후 손을 뗀 다음에 T 를 누르면 Emacs의 도움말 창을 열 수 있습니다, 도움말 메뉴는 기타 키 명령어와 Emacs의 기능들을 보여주기 때문에 문서 작성에 도움이 됩니다.
광고

경고

  • 특히 Vim 편집기의 경우 문서를 저장하지 않고 종료하면 경고 없이 종료될 수 있습니다. 항상 문서를 닫기 전에 저장하세요.
광고

이 위키하우에 대하여

이 문서는 42,309 번 조회 되었습니다.

이 글이 도움이 되었나요?

광고